#0486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0486ff is composed of 1.6% red, 52.5%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.4% cyan, 47.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 208.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 50.8%. #0486ff color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#000dff. Closest websafe color is: #0099ff.

#0486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0486ff has RGB values of R:4, G:134,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 296703.

Shades and Tints of #0486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#eff7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0486ff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78828b is the less saturated color, while #0486ff is the most saturated one.
